Marius Weber saw his last wish come true and died peacefully

The seriously ill Marius Weber from Hoogerheide has died. The poet and photographer is 72 years old. Recently his great wish, publication of a book with his most beautiful poems and photos, came true. In tribute, friends and neighbors take over the presentation of the book: ‘A fool’s circle is square.’

At the beginning of this month, the sick Marius was still proudly leafing through a proof of his book: ‘A fool’s circle is square’. It was his great wish to publish a book with his most beautiful poems and photos.

The book brings together his passions for writing, poetry and photography. Marius did not want the hundreds of photos and poems to end up in the garbage dump after his death.

Marius had wanted to make a book for a long time, but his illness accelerated his intention. Good friend and neighbor Jan Luysterburg helped Marius with this.

Marius dedicates the book to his wife, who passed away a few months ago. On her deathbed he promised his wife to finish the book. “The book is my last greeting to anyone who wants to see it,” Marius said at the time.

Marius was said goodbye in a small circle on Wednesday.
